The sequence where Burnett’s F/A-18 Super Hornet tries to outmaneuver two Serbian surface-to-air missiles is widely praised as one of the finest aviation sequences in cinematic history. Director John Moore used experimental camera work, frantic editing, and aggressive sound design to simulate the overwhelming physics of modern anti-aircraft warfare. The Appeal of the Hindi Dub
